Mars Orbiter Mission(Mangalyaan)
Mangalyaan
• The Mars Orbiter Mission (MOM), also
called Mangalyaan "Mars-craft" (Sanskrit
mangala "Mars" + yāna "craft, vehicle"), is a
spacecraft orbiting Mars since 24 September
2014.
• It was launched on 5 November 2013 by the
Indian Space Research Organisation (ISRO).
History
• The MOM mission concept began with a
feasibility study in 2010, the government of
India approved the project on 3 August 2012.
• The satellite costs about 153 crore
(US$25 million).
Objectives
• The primary objective of the Mars Orbiter
Mission is to showcase India's rocket launch
systems, spacecraft-building and operations
capabilities. Specifically, the primary objective
is to develop the technologies required for
design, planning, management and operations
of an interplanetary mission, comprising the
following major tasks:
• design and realisation of a Mars orbiter with a
capability to perform Earth-bound maneuvres, cruise
phase of 300 days, Mars orbit insertion / capture, and
on-orbit phase around Mars;
• deep-space communication, navigation, mission
planning and management;
• incorporate autonomous features to handle contingency
situations.
• The secondary objective is to explore Mars' surface
features, morphology, mineralogy and Martian
atmosphere using indigenous scientific instruments.

Basic Facts
• Distance from Sun ≈1.52 times as far as Earth
• Time to Orbit the Sun ~ 26 Earth months
• Atmosphere ~ Mostly carbon dioxide
• Martian Day ~ 24.7 hours
• Temperature on the planet’s surface hardly
rises above freezing point
